FAQs

What time is the sunrise at Machu Picchu?

The sunrise happens at 6 to 6:15 in the morning and the sun lights will hit Machu Picchu around 7 am in the morning.

When is the best time of the year to enjoy the sunrise at Machu Picchu?

the best time to witness sunrise at Machu Picchu is during the dry season from late April to October when you will have clear weather.

What are the highlights of the Moray and Maras portion of the tour?

You’ll visit the intriguing circular farming terraces of Moray and the stunning salt ponds of Maras.

How long is the train ride from Ollantaytambo to Machu Picchu town?

The exact time of the train ride is 1:45 minutes

What time do we arrive at Machu Picchu town, and where will we stay?

You’ll arrive in Machu Picchu town in the late afternoon and stay overnight in a comfortable 3-star hotel.

Travel Guide

  1. Chinchero Exploration: Begin your journey with a 7 am pick-up from your Cusco hotel. Enjoy a scenic drive to Chinchero, where you’ll marvel at ancient Inca terraces, colonial paintings, and traditional weaving.
  2. Moray & Maras Visit: admire its four circular farming terraces before visiting the breathtaking salt ponds of Maras, boasting over three thousand ponds producing high-quality salt.
  3. Train to Machu Picchu Town: Conclude the day at Ollantaytambo train station, boarding a 2-hour train ride to Machu Picchu town for an overnight stay in a comfortable 3-star hotel.

Day 2:

  1. Early Morning Excursion: Rise early to catch the first bus to Machu Picchu citadel, enjoying a picturesque 25-minute ride. Embark on a brief 15-minute hike to the Guard House for stunning sunrise views of the citadel.
  2. Guided Exploration: Explore Machu Picchu’s key sites with a knowledgeable guide, delving into its rich history and significance during a two-hour tour.
  3. Return Journey: Descend from Machu Picchu, take a bus to the town for lunch, and board the train back to Ollantaytambo. Your driver will be waiting to safely escort you back to your Cusco hotel, concluding an unforgettable journey.
